Abstract

The invention relates to an LED constant current driving circuit comprising LED load, a power supply, and also at least one constant current chip, a main control circuit and a switching circuit, wherein the at least one constant current chip is electrically connected with the LED load and used for conducting constant current regulation on the LED load, the main control circuit is connected with the power supply and used for conducting pulse width modulation according to input signals of the constant current chip and outputting control signals, and the switching circuit is electrically connected between the control signal outputting end of the main control circuit and the LED load. The LED constant current driving circuit has the advantages of capability of supplying adjustable constant current value, high constant current accuracy, high efficiency, high circuit reliability, simple circuit and low cost.

Background technology
Nowadays, LED is as light source of new generation, and range of application more and more widely.But LED needs constant drive current usually, the unstable a little flicker that will cause the light that LED sends of the electric current at its two ends.At present, low-voltage is exempted from the following dual mode of the general employing of isolated high power LED constant-current driving circuit:
One, adopts reduction voltage circuit (buck) or booster circuit (boost) or step-down and pulse width modulation controlled (PWM, Pulse Width Modulator) the LED constant-current drive circuit that boosts and combine.This mode feeds back to main control unit (MCU, Micro Controller Unit) with the signal of telecommunication of LED load output, utilizes MCU internal processes algorithm to carry out the PWM modulation then, to reach the effect of regulating electric current and constant current.Referring to Fig. 1, it is a kind of constant-current circuit of available technology adopting reduction voltage circuit, it adopts L, C, D three devices constitute the buck circuit, and by the pulse duration of PWM control switch Q output, its Current Control principle is: the signal of telecommunication that the LED load of resistance R sense collection is exported feeds back to MCU, and then carry out PWM control buck circuit, and then regulate the output constant current.But it has following critical defect: the constant current effect is undesirable, serious jitter phenomenon can appear in output current when multiplying power relation (or being bordering on the multiplying power relation) appears in sample frequency and PWM frequency, at this time also need increase a RC filter in signal sample circuit.And R, the parameter of C is selected need be according to the output current size, and PWM frequency, parameter settings such as Rsense size, when Circuits System some adjustment occurred or changes, these parameters all need reset, this has increased very big difficulty for debugging work, even and overcome the light jitter phenomenon, entire circuit can not be controlled constant current accurately, this circuit when just bringing into operation and the constant current value of work one after as a child error about 10% can appear.
Two: adopt special-purpose LDO constant current analog chip to simulate regulation and control.But the special chip of every kind of model all has fixing input voltage range and output current scope, and it is occurring under the higher situation of short circuit and input voltage, chip easily generates heat, even occur being burnt phenomenon, and size of current fixes, and can't regulate the Constant Electric Current flow valuve of output.

Embodiment
The present invention utilizes the constant current chip that the output signal of telecommunication of load is sampled MCU, by MCU control constant current chip, carries out constant current accurately control and circuit protection again.
Referring to Fig. 2; it has shown out theory diagram of the present invention. and LED constant-current drive circuit provided by the invention comprises: power supply 1; governor circuit 2; switching circuit 3; LED load 4; and constant current chip 5. constant current chips 5 are connected with LED load 4; the input of constant current chip 5 links to each other with the negative electrode of LED load 4. and governor circuit 2 links to each other with power supply 1; governor circuit 2 comprises MCU and the voltage-reference that is used for providing reference voltage to MCU that links to each other with described MCU; the signal sampling end of MCU links to each other with the negative electrode of LED load; thereby the reference voltage that sampling the signal of telecommunication .MCU that flows out from the LED load provides this signal of telecommunication and reference voltage source again compares to export control signal entire circuit is handled; for example change the width ratio of the high-low level of the MCU output signal of telecommunication; the break-make of output signal control switch. switching circuit 3 is connected between the control signal output ends and LED load 4 of governor circuit 2; switching circuit 3 changes the disconnection and closed state of switch according to the output signal of MCU. and switching circuit 3 can be field effect transistor or thyristor or relay; or other can realize the components and parts of the conversion of conducting and disconnection. owing to be preferably the response speed of switch comparatively fast with protective circuit herein; so preferably, switch is a field effect transistor in the switching circuit 3.
Fig. 4 is the circuit diagram that the present invention adopts a preferred embodiment of a constant current chip 5.In Fig. 6, governor circuit 2 comprise MCU, link to each other with MCU with voltage-reference that fixing 2.5V voltage is provided, and resistance R 1, R2, R5, capacitor C 1, C2, C3, switch S 1.MCU can adopt the single-chip microcomputer of two above A/D mouths of 8 bit strips, for example atiny18 single-chip microcomputer of HT46R47, AVR etc.Single-chip microcomputer needs the signal of telecommunication of a voltage-reference relatively to collect from the LED load, and preferably, voltage-reference adopts TL431.The pin 3 of voltage-reference links to each other with the pin 5 of MCU by current-limiting resistance R5, and its pin 1 connects the pin 8 of MCU.Pin 9 ground connection of MCU, its pin 11 is by filter capacitor C2 ground connection, its pin 12 is by while connecting resistance R1 between filter capacitor C1 ground connection, pin 12 and the capacitor C 2, its pin 13 is by current-limiting resistance R2 ground connection, its pin 10 links to each other with the grid of field effect transistor in the switching circuit with the output control signal by resistance R 4, its signal sampling end, promptly pin 7 connects the negative electrode of LED load, is connected between the pin 2 and ground of MCU after filter capacitor C3 and switch S 1 are in parallel.In the present embodiment, the preferred P-channel field-effect transistor (PEFT) pipe of switch, for example Irml6401 in the switching circuit.The constant current chip can adopt for example QX7135 series, and this circuit adopts sb42351a, and the normal value of its constant current is 335mA.The signal of telecommunication that the signal input pin 1 of constant current chip flows out the LED load feeds back to the signal sampling end of MCU in the control circuit, the described signal of telecommunication is preferably voltage signal, in governor circuit, voltage signal is than the easier realization control of current signal, and the better effects if of control.The control circuit root compares the voltage signal that collects and the voltage of voltage-reference, and then can judge entire circuit whether problem is arranged, and then protects, and the physical circuit protection philosophy will be described below.In governor circuit, because the control signal output ends of MCU links to each other with switching circuit, close the PWM function of the PD0 mouth of MCU, make it be made as common I/O mouth, can change level to realize the effect of pulse-width modulation by the MCU plug-in, the conducting and the disconnection of switch in the output of MCU and then the control switch circuit, thereby can control the different constant current value of output.In the present embodiment, can select corresponding different programs with the different constant current value of control output by switch S 1.
Operation principle of the present invention is elaborated in conjunction with Fig. 3 and Fig. 4:
The normal value of constant current of supposing the constant current chip is I, utilizes the width ratio of MCU output high-low level, directly the service time Ton of control switch pipe Q and turn-off time Toff, and then output current is that adjustable constant-flow is exported Iout=I * [Ton/ (Ton+Toff)]; Therefore LED can obtain the adjustable constant-flow value adapting to illumination or the decoration demand of people to different brightness, and the constant current accuracy height.
In Fig. 3, because constant current chip IC 1 is a power consumption formula analog chip,, then may cause heating in case its work pressure drop is too high, even situation about being damaged.MCU of the present invention samples to pressure drop signal from the input input of IC1, carry out programmed algorithm in MCU inside, get the repeatedly mean value of sampling, at MCU inner setting one pressure drop limiting value Vlg, in case detecting the pressure drop signal sample mean, MCU is higher than Vlg, then export control signal with cut-off switch Q1 to cut off circuit, the time that perhaps shortens Ton is with the effective pressure drop of balance.
Constant-current circuit reliability height of the present invention can carry out short circuit, open circuit, reaches overcurrent protection, and the principle when the supposition switch is the P-channel field-effect transistor (PEFT) pipe is as follows:
When LED opens circuit; MCU is 0 at the voltage signal that the input of constant current chip 5 samples; can set field effect transistor disconnection in the MCU output high level control switch circuit 3 this moment; thereby cut off circuit with protective circuit; as malfunction indicator lamp is arranged in the fruit product, can also draw malfunction indicator lamp from MCU and carry out the fault prompting.
When the LED short circuit; MCU is supply voltage Vin at the voltage signal that the input of constant current chip 5 samples; if this moment is shut-off circuit not; to cause burning of constant current chip 5, even damage MCU, so the short-circuit protection of LED is very important; it judges that with open circuit fault principle is identical; it is higher unusually at first to sample the input voltage signal that the input of constant current chip 5 sends by MCU, and MCU output control signal is cut off circuit with control switch circuit 3, and then improves the reliability of circuit.
When the LED overcurrent, collect the input voltage signal Vout output abnormality that the input of constant current chip 5 sends by MCU, MCU can adjust the time of Ton, to reduce effective pressure drop Vreal=Vout * [Ton/ (Ton+Toff)].
Because LED is normally by low-voltage driving, and the minor variations of voltage all can cause the very large variation of LED two ends electric current, so power supply 1 of the present invention adopts low tension, preferably, the present invention adopts low-voltage direct, baby battery for example, therefore, circuit of the present invention can so also can be simplified circuit in order to avoid isolate.
Referring to Fig. 5, the circuit theory diagrams of its embodiment of a plurality of constant current chips for the present invention adopts.When the current value of circuit needs surpasses the maximum constant current value of single constant current chip 5, can carry out mode as Fig. 5, to connect with the LED load after a plurality of constant current chip 5 parallel connections to enlarge electric current, control principle is identical with above-mentioned single constant current chip, does not repeat them here again.
